Why developers Love WordPress

It’s Free
WordPress is absolutely for free. For the different features and functionality it provides, it is one of the Best CMSs to work on. You do have to pay for hosting & domain names, but having such a powerful code for free is simply amazing.

It’s Open Source and hence well supported
WordPress is absolutely free and allows you to see the code and make changes and enhancements yourself. If you are an adroit coder and want to play around with code, WordPress is just for you. It is in fact the best source to play around with and learn the basics of PHP. There is a vast collection of documentation to help you with the WordPress framework. It also gives you a great insight and experience of working with advanced PHP and other API’s & frameworks. You will also get immediate help on any issues since there are large number of developers out there to help you in case you are stuck or have found some bug in code.

It Is Easy To Install and Use
WordPress takes just five minute for complete installation which has been its best feature. You can simply login once installation is completed and start posting your blog posts or articles or pages for your site. You can add functionality or enhance design too by simply adding widgets or plugins to the site. There are plugins available to make your site SEO friendly which is what you may want to work on once your site is up and ready.

Its a complete CMS
Some may think its used for blogging, but WordPress is a very Powerful CMS and can be used to create fully functional websites for business. You can create you own themes to choose your own layout and design for the site. You can integrate shopping carts, payment modules and also use other plugins to have your own functionalities.

Is your site Search Engine Optimized?

Here is a beginner’s check list to ensure your site has some basic elements to ensure it is Search Engine optimized. These tasks will help develop the necessary web development skills and guarantee a successful Search Engine Optimized website.

1. Focus on a simple HTML coding for your site.
2. Ensure your site has CSS styles.
3. Do not use Tables or Frames in your HTML code.
4. Pick a list of keywords for your pages. Do not choose competitive keywords which may be difficult to rank on. This is one of the most important step for SEO.
5. Choose your domain name such that it consits of the important keywords for your site. This will boost for keyword ranking.
6. Most importantly, set up Google and Bing website Analytics. These tools help track visitors coming to your site.
7. Also set up Google webmaster tools. Verify your site as per the instructions.
8. Have a simple tree structure for all the pages on your site.
9. Have a sitemap.xml file which lists all the pages of your site.
10. Optimize the Title tag, HTML structures, URLs and content to include a fair collection of the keywords.
